The Process-Focused Organization: A Transition Strategy for Success
Process-focused organizations (PFOs) design and manage end-to-end processes rather than tasks, measure process results rather than department efficiencies, and think in terms of the customer and related goals rather than functional goals. This book introduces an approach for transitioning a functionally managed organization to a PFO.

“The marketplace of our global economy has never been more competitive. Companies and organizations everywhere are striving to find any point of uniqueness with which to differentiate themselves from their competitors. Customers buying products and services are similarly seeking out suppliers whose products and services are noticeably better. Because most customers have the option of buying from several suppliers who all offer a product of similar quality, they generally must look beyond the physical product for other indications of quality. The practice of measuring customer satisfaction is one internal practice that signals a company’s orientation to quality. ISO certification is another very respected cue. It is not a coincidence then that the revised ANSI/ISO/ASQ Q9001:2000 standards emphasize the importance of measuring customer satisfaction.”
An excerpt taken from Measuring Customer Satisfaction Simplified: A Step-by-Step Guide for ISO 9001:2000 Certification by Terry G. Vavra.
